Dharampur

Dharampur, known for its royal heritage, is situated on the Waghai-Vansda Highway. This town is located on the banks of the Swargavahini River and is visited by a number of travellers.It was a princely state, which was ruled by the Sisodia Rajput rulers. Dharampur contains several famous attractions like the Laxminarayan Temple, Japanese Gardens and the Lady Wilson Museum. The place has one of the best hospitals in India to cure tuberculosis
